网站修改与搬家操作难度分析及实施指南
	网站修改和搬家的操作难度取决于网站的规模、技术复杂度以及目标环境的配置。对于小型静态网站,操作相对简单;而对于大型动态网站,涉及数据库迁移、服务器配置调整等步骤,可能需要一定的技术经验。提前规划并遵循标准化流程可以降低操作难度。
	
		
 
                    操作难度分析
- 小型静态网站
	- 特点:仅包含HTML、CSS、JavaScript文件,无数据库依赖。
- 难度:低,只需复制文件到新服务器即可。
- 适合人群:初级开发者或无技术背景的用户。
 
- 动态网站(如PHP、WordPress)
	- 特点:包含后端代码、数据库和服务器配置。
- 难度:中高,需同步迁移文件和数据库,并调整配置文件。
- 适合人群:中级开发者或熟悉服务器管理的用户。
 
- 电商平台或复杂系统
	- 特点:功能模块多,依赖第三方插件或API接口。
- 难度:高,需全面测试功能完整性,确保数据一致性和性能稳定。
- 适合人群:高级开发者或专业团队。
 
网站搬家操作步骤
| 步骤 | 描述 | 
|---|---|
| 备份数据 | 在原服务器上备份所有文件和数据库,确保数据完整。 | 
| 准备新环境 | 配置新服务器环境(如安装PHP、MySQL、Nginx/Apache)。 | 
| 传输文件 | 使用FTP/SFTP工具或命令行将网站文件上传至新服务器。 | 
| 导出与导入数据库 | 使用phpMyAdmin或命令行导出原数据库,并在新服务器上导入。 | 
| 修改配置文件 | 更新数据库连接信息(如 wp-config.php或.env文件)以及域名相关设置。 | 
| 测试运行 | 在本地或临时域名下测试网站功能,确保一切正常。 | 
| 域名解析切换 | 将域名DNS指向新服务器IP地址,完成搬家。 | 
注意事项
- 备份的重要性
	- 在操作前务必完整备份网站文件和数据库,以防搬家失败时可以快速恢复。
 
- 兼容性检查
	- 确保新服务器的PHP版本、扩展库和配置与原环境一致,避免出现兼容性问题。
 
- SEO影响
	- 搬家过程中尽量保持URL结构不变,若发生变化需设置301重定向,避免搜索引擎排名下降。
 
- 测试充分性
	- 搬家完成后进行全面测试,包括页面加载、表单提交、支付功能等,确保无遗漏。
 
- 域名解析时间
	- DNS解析切换可能需要数小时甚至一天生效,在此期间部分用户可能访问原网站。
 
- 安全加固
	- 搬家后检查服务器防火墙、SSL证书配置,确保网站安全性不受影响。
 
是否好操作?
- 简单场景:对于静态网站或使用成熟CMS(如WordPress)的小型动态网站,按照标准化流程操作,难度较低,普通用户也可完成。
- 复杂场景:对于大型网站或定制化系统,涉及大量数据迁移、配置调整和功能测试,建议由专业团队操作以降低风险。

更新时间:2025-04-16 13:35:26
下一篇:网站BUG修复流程及费用分析
